However, to learn, you need to develop a general troubleshooting approach - a logical, methodical, method of narrowing down the problem. A tech tip database might suggest: 'Replace C536' for a particular symptom. This is good advice for a specific problem on one model. However, what you really want to understand is why C536 was the cause and how to pinpoint the culprit in general even if you don't have a service manual or schematic and your tech tip database doesn't have an entry for your sick TV or VCR.

While schematics are nice, you won't always have them or be able to justify the purchase for a one-of repair. Therefore, in many cases, some reverse engineering will be necessary. The time will be well spent since even if you don't see another instance of the same model in your entire lifetime, you will have learned something in the process that can be applied to other equipment problems.
As always, when you get stuck, checking out a tech-tips database may quickly identify your problem and solution.In that case, you can greatly simplify your troubleshooting or at least confirm a diagnosis before ordering parts.

General repair guidelines for TV LCD LED
Diagnostics of malfunctions and repairs SONY KDL-32EX421, as well as other electronic devices, it is recommended to start with an external examination of the external and internal elements. Visible damage to the elements can sometimes indicate the direction of the search for the defect even before the necessary measurements. Ring cracks in the soldering of the leads of the heating elements, swollen electrolytic capacitors, a charred paint layer on the resistors - all this for the repairman can be a significant clue in the assumptions about the causes and consequences of the malfunction.
In cases when the SONY KDL-32EX421 TV does not turn on, does not respond to the remote control and buttons, any indicators on the front panel do not light up and do not blink, and there are no sounds and no signs of operability at all, the GE2A FX0022912 power supply module is most likely faulty or there is no processor power on the motherboard (a typical defect of some models of SONY TVs). First of all, it is necessary to replace the swollen capacitors of the rectifier filters, if any. If the mains fuse is cut off in the power supply, in most cases a breakdown of the power key (s) is detected, which can be integrated with the PWM controller, or a separate field-effect transistor can be used. The rectifier bridge diodes and the electrolytic capacitor of the mains rectifier filter should also be checked.
It should be borne in mind that in the practice of repair it is extremely rare that key transistors in switching power supplies (SMPS) fail for no reason that should be sought by checking other components, for example, a breakdown of the key can provoke faulty elements of the damper circuits, or dried electrolytic capacitors or dangling primary resistors BP circuits involved in the stabilization process. In this case, all semiconductor elements of the strapping of the PWM controller chip are subject to verification, which it is desirable to verify by replacement.
If the SONY KDL-32EX421 does not have an image, but there is sound and the TV is controlled from the remote control, a malfunction in the backlight circuits of the LTY320AN02 // V315B5-LE2 panel is likely. The LEDs or the power converter - LED driver may be faulty. Often in such cases, when you turn on the TV, an image appears and immediately disappears. First of all, it is necessary to verify the operability of the electrolytic capacitors of the rectifier filter supplying the LED driver, and check the LEDs, connecting obviously known good diagnostics.
To check the health of the LEDs and contact connections in their power circuit, the panel must be disassembled.
To check the LED lines for breaks without disassembling the panel, for example, a current source will help. It is impossible to open series-connected PN junctions with a simple multimeter, a voltage of the order of several tens of volts is required.
Repair or diagnostics of the BAT-V32 motherboard should begin by checking the stabilizers or power converters of its microcircuits. If necessary, you should update the software (software).

Main features of the device SONY KDL-32EX421:
Installed matrix (LED-panel) LTY320AN02 or V315B5-LE2.
The matrix control uses the Timing Controller (T-CON) LJ9403859G.
To power the backlight LEDs, the GE2A LED driver is used.
The necessary supply voltages for all nodes of the SONY KDL-32EX421 TV are generated by the APS-288 power module or its analogs using the STR-Y6765, A3810M, J0319 RRH090, AS324 microcircuits and power switches of the K5A50D, K15A50D type.
MainBoard - the main board (motherboard) is a module 1-883-753-32, using microcircuits CXD4727GB, K4B2G1646C-HCH9, KFM2GN6Q2B, Y164B, NJU72040, Sil9287BCNU, GL850G and others.
The CXD2825GA tuner provides TV reception and channel tuning.
Additional technical information about the panel:
Brand: SAMSUNG
Model: LTY320AN02
Type: a-Si TFT-LCD, Panel
Diagonal size: 31.5 inch
Resolution: 1366x768, WXGA
Display Mode: PVA, Normally Black, Transmissive
Active Area: 697.685x392.256 mm
Surface: Antiglare (Haze 5.5%), Hard coating (3H)
Brightness: 400 cd / m²
Contrast Ratio: 5000: 1
Display Colors: 16.7M (8-bit), CIE1931 72%
Response Time: 15/8 (Tr / Td); 20 (G to G)
Frequency: 60Hz
Lamp Type: 2 strings WLED Without Driver
Signal Interface: LVDS (1 ch, 8-bit), 30 pins
Voltage: 12.0V
